Ligne de commande SME

Forum dédié à la distribution du même nom et que vous pourrez télécharger sur http://www.contribs.org. La nouvelle version de cette distribution se nomme SME Server

Modérateur: modos Ixus

Messagepar MasterSleepy » 08 Jan 2004 12:17

Salut à tous, <BR> <BR>Voici un thread pour mentionner toutes les commandes spécifiques à la SME qui y a moyen de réaliser à la ligne de commandes. <BR> <BR>Commande pour supprimer physiquement (et non logiquement comme le fait SME)un utilisateur : <BR>#/sbin/e-smith/db accounts delete username <BR>De Muzo, <IMG SRC="images/smiles/icon_bise.gif"> merci <BR> <BR>Voilà déjà les commande pour augmenter le nombre de caractères pour les users, ibays et groupes. <BR> <BR>Pour les users : <BR># /sbin/e-smith/db configuration set maxAcctNameLength 15 <BR># /sbin/e-smith/signal-event console-save <BR> <BR>Pour les ibays: <BR># /sbin/e-smith/db configuration set maxIbayNameLength 15 <BR># /sbin/e-smith/signal-event console-save <BR> <BR>Pour les groupes: <BR># /sbin/e-smith/db configuration set maxGroupNameLength 15 <BR># /sbin/e-smith/signal-event console-save <BR> <BR>Bien sure le site de <!-- BBCode u2 Start --><A HREF="http://www.sme-fr.homelinux.net/cmdline.php" TARGET="_blank">Grand-pa</A><!-- BBCode u2 End --> incontournable. <BR> <BR>A+
"Microsoft fera quelque chose qui ne plantera jamais quand ils commenceront à fabriquer des clous "
http://www.vanhees.cc
Avatar de l’utilisateur
MasterSleepy
Amiral
Amiral
 
Messages: 2625
Inscrit le: 24 Juil 2002 00:00
Localisation: Belgique

Messagepar MasterSleepy » 08 Jan 2004 12:18

Bien sure, chacun qui a des commandes est invité à participer <IMG SRC="images/smiles/icon_wink.gif">
"Microsoft fera quelque chose qui ne plantera jamais quand ils commenceront à fabriquer des clous "
http://www.vanhees.cc
Avatar de l’utilisateur
MasterSleepy
Amiral
Amiral
 
Messages: 2625
Inscrit le: 24 Juil 2002 00:00
Localisation: Belgique

Messagepar Muzo » 08 Jan 2004 12:23

Tiens? toi aussi tu te poses la question?? <IMG SRC="images/smiles/icon_smile.gif"> <BR> <BR>Voici la syntaxe des lignes de commandes liées aux "databases" e-smith : (trouvé sur contribs.org) <BR> <BR>/sbin/e-smith/db dbfile keys <BR>/sbin/e-smith/db dbfile print [key] <BR>/sbin/e-smith/db dbfile show [key] <BR>/sbin/e-smith/db dbfile get key <BR>/sbin/e-smith/db dbfile set key type [prop1 val1] [prop2 val2] ... <BR>/sbin/e-smith/db dbfile setdefault key type [prop1 val1] [prop2 val2] ... <BR>/sbin/e-smith/db dbfile delete key <BR>/sbin/e-smith/db dbfile printtype [key] <BR>/sbin/e-smith/db dbfile gettype key <BR>/sbin/e-smith/db dbfile settype key type <BR>/sbin/e-smith/db dbfile printprop key [prop1] [prop2] [prop3] ... <BR>/sbin/e-smith/db dbfile getprop key prop <BR>/sbin/e-smith/db dbfile setprop key prop1 val1 [prop2 val2] [prop3 val3] ... <BR>/sbin/e-smith/db dbfile delprop key prop1 [prop2] [prop3] ... <BR>
/Muzo
"La vie n'est pas un combat, mais une passion à défendre!" MASS HYSTERIA - Knowledge is power
Avatar de l’utilisateur
Muzo
Amiral
Amiral
 
Messages: 5236
Inscrit le: 07 Mai 2003 00:00
Localisation: BNF! Je me culturise.

Messagepar Muzo » 08 Jan 2004 12:35

Syntaxe pour rendre inaccessible ses serveur HTTP depuis le web : <BR>/sbin/e-smith/config setprop httpd-e-smith access private <BR>/sbin/e-smith/signal-event remoteaccess-update
/Muzo
"La vie n'est pas un combat, mais une passion à défendre!" MASS HYSTERIA - Knowledge is power
Avatar de l’utilisateur
Muzo
Amiral
Amiral
 
Messages: 5236
Inscrit le: 07 Mai 2003 00:00
Localisation: BNF! Je me culturise.

Messagepar Muzo » 08 Jan 2004 12:38

Syntaxe pour rediriger des comptes mails vers /dev/null <BR> <BR>/sbin/e-smith/db accounts set /dev/null system <BR> <BR>trouver sur <!-- BBCode u2 Start --><A HREF="http://contribs.org/forums/read.php?f=1&i=20297&t=14360" TARGET="_blank">contribs.org</A><!-- BBCode u2 End --> pour plus d'infos cliquer sur le lien (parce que j'ai pas tout compris). <BR> <BR>[ajout du 09/01/2004] <BR>Ca y'est j'ai compris !!! <BR> <BR>Vous recevez des mails sur votre nom de domaine, mais ceux sont destinés à des utilisateurs inconnus. Votre serveur mail répond alors que cet utilisateur n'existe pas. Le problème survient dans le cas ou l'adresse de réponse est érronée. Votre serveur va envoyer une réponse régulièrement à l'administrateur du site destinataire (dont l'adresse est erronée). Ce qui va provoquer une accumulation de mail à votre adresse de l'administrateur. <BR> <BR>Pour stopper ou empêcher cela cela il faut faire la configuration suivante : <BR> <BR># echo "| dd of=/dev/null" > ~alias/.qmail-devnull <BR># echo devnull > /var/qmail/control/doublebounceto <BR># /sbin/e-smith/db accounts set devnull system <BR>[/ajout] <BR>_________________ <BR>/Muzo Linux Newbie (mais un peu moins qu'avant) <BR><br><br> <BR>Le Métal nuit gravement à la santé mental de vos voisins<BR><BR><font size=-2></font>
/Muzo
"La vie n'est pas un combat, mais une passion à défendre!" MASS HYSTERIA - Knowledge is power
Avatar de l’utilisateur
Muzo
Amiral
Amiral
 
Messages: 5236
Inscrit le: 07 Mai 2003 00:00
Localisation: BNF! Je me culturise.

Messagepar Muzo » 08 Jan 2004 12:42

Ajouter un service à la liste des services au démarrage : <BR> <BR>/sbin/e-smith/db configuration setprop servicename status enabled <BR>/sbin/e-smith/signal-event console-save <BR> <BR>trouver sur <!-- BBCode u2 Start --><A HREF="http://contribs.org/forums/read.php?f=3&i=35085&t=35072#reply_35085" TARGET="_blank">contribs.org</A><!-- BBCode u2 End -->
/Muzo
"La vie n'est pas un combat, mais une passion à défendre!" MASS HYSTERIA - Knowledge is power
Avatar de l’utilisateur
Muzo
Amiral
Amiral
 
Messages: 5236
Inscrit le: 07 Mai 2003 00:00
Localisation: BNF! Je me culturise.

Messagepar Muzo » 08 Jan 2004 12:48

Modifier la restrcition de répertoire par défaut de vos script PHP <BR> <BR>(trouver sur la FAQ de sme) <BR><!-- BBCode Start --><B>PHP applications running in i-bays can only access files within the same i-bay. Is there a way that the administrator can relax this restriction? <BR> <BR>Yes. The administrator can change the PHP Base Directory by executing the following commands (as root): <BR> <BR> <BR>/sbin/e-smith/db accounts setprop your_i-bay_name PHPBaseDir / <BR>/sbin/e-smith/signal-event ibay-modify your_i-bay_name <BR> <BR>Note that the PHPBaseDir argument can be more restrictive than the example shown above. For example PHPBaseDir can also be '/home/e-smith/files/'.</B><!-- BBCode End -->
/Muzo
"La vie n'est pas un combat, mais une passion à défendre!" MASS HYSTERIA - Knowledge is power
Avatar de l’utilisateur
Muzo
Amiral
Amiral
 
Messages: 5236
Inscrit le: 07 Mai 2003 00:00
Localisation: BNF! Je me culturise.

Messagepar Muzo » 08 Jan 2004 12:54

Modifier le nom du server vu par le voisinage réseau grâceà Samba : <BR> <BR>/sbin/e-smith/db configuration setprop smb ServerString 'whatever you want...'
/Muzo
"La vie n'est pas un combat, mais une passion à défendre!" MASS HYSTERIA - Knowledge is power
Avatar de l’utilisateur
Muzo
Amiral
Amiral
 
Messages: 5236
Inscrit le: 07 Mai 2003 00:00
Localisation: BNF! Je me culturise.

Messagepar MasterSleepy » 08 Jan 2004 12:55

Pour changer la taille des upload en PHP <BR> <BR># /sbin/e-smith/db configuration setprop php UploadMaxFilesize 10M
"Microsoft fera quelque chose qui ne plantera jamais quand ils commenceront à fabriquer des clous "
http://www.vanhees.cc
Avatar de l’utilisateur
MasterSleepy
Amiral
Amiral
 
Messages: 2625
Inscrit le: 24 Juil 2002 00:00
Localisation: Belgique

Messagepar MasterSleepy » 08 Jan 2004 12:56

Pour limiter la taille d'un mail <BR> <BR>/sbin/e-smith/config setprop smtpfront-qmail MaxMessageSize 10M <BR>/sbin/e-smith/signal-event email-update <BR>
"Microsoft fera quelque chose qui ne plantera jamais quand ils commenceront à fabriquer des clous "
http://www.vanhees.cc
Avatar de l’utilisateur
MasterSleepy
Amiral
Amiral
 
Messages: 2625
Inscrit le: 24 Juil 2002 00:00
Localisation: Belgique

Messagepar Muzo » 08 Jan 2004 14:25

Désactiver un service au démarrage : <BR> <BR># /sbin/e-smith/db configuration setprop atalk status disabled <BR># /sbin/e-smith/signal-event console-save <BR> <BR>Replace "atalk" with the name of the service you want to disable. <BR> <BR>Pour voir l'état des services: <BR> <BR>/sbin/e-smith/config show (service name) or blank for all
/Muzo
"La vie n'est pas un combat, mais une passion à défendre!" MASS HYSTERIA - Knowledge is power
Avatar de l’utilisateur
Muzo
Amiral
Amiral
 
Messages: 5236
Inscrit le: 07 Mai 2003 00:00
Localisation: BNF! Je me culturise.

Messagepar DjBarboc » 08 Jan 2004 14:41

les commandes de bases sous linux<!-- BBCode u2 Start --><A HREF="http://c.laloy.free.fr/howtos/linux/admin/commandes1.html" TARGET="_blank"> ici</A><!-- BBCode u2 End -->
Merci pour le personnel
les infos sur chello => http://www.chello-info.net
Avatar de l’utilisateur
DjBarboc
Lieutenant de vaisseau
Lieutenant de vaisseau
 
Messages: 220
Inscrit le: 16 Sep 2003 00:00
Localisation: Normandie / Le Havre

Messagepar Grand-Pa » 09 Jan 2004 01:32

<!-- BBCode Quote Start --><TABLE BORDER=0 ALIGN=CENTER WIDTH=85%><TR><TD><font size=-2>En réponse à:</font><HR></TD></TR><TR><TD><FONT SIZE=-2><BLOCKQUOTE>Le 2004-01-08 11:48, Muzo a écrit: <BR>Modifier la restrcition de répertoire par défaut de vos script PHP <BR> [...] <BR>/sbin/e-smith/db accounts setprop your_i-bay_name PHPBaseDir /</BLOCKQUOTE></FONT></TD></TR><TR><TD><HR></TD></TR></TABLE><!-- BBCode Quote End --> <BR>Cette "solution", plus ça va, plus elle m'agace. On la voit partout et elle n'est pas vraiment pas géniale. Cette restriction existe (comme de nombreuses autres) et il serait judicieux de l'utiliser de manière correcte (comme on le fait avec les autres restrictions). <BR> <BR>Pour cela, je vous renvoie sur mon site, dans la section <!-- BBCode u2 Start --><A HREF="http://www.sme-fr.homelinux.net/cmdline.php#php_basedir" TARGET="_blank">ligne de commande</A><!-- BBCode u2 End -->.
Et hop, finis les galons !
Avatar de l’utilisateur
Grand-Pa
Vice-Amiral
Vice-Amiral
 
Messages: 728
Inscrit le: 08 Avr 2002 00:00
Localisation: Gap, France

Messagepar Muzo » 15 Jan 2004 16:36

Et hop, un How To regroupe tout ce qu'il y'a dans ce post : <BR><!-- BBCode u2 Start --><A HREF="http://www.muzo.homeip.net/nest/contribs/HowTo/howto-use_SME_db_command-line.htm" TARGET="_blank">http://www.muzo.homeip.net/nest/contribs/HowTo/howto-use_SME_db_command-line.htm</A><!-- BBCode u2 End -->
/Muzo
"La vie n'est pas un combat, mais une passion à défendre!" MASS HYSTERIA - Knowledge is power
Avatar de l’utilisateur
Muzo
Amiral
Amiral
 
Messages: 5236
Inscrit le: 07 Mai 2003 00:00
Localisation: BNF! Je me culturise.

Messagepar johndeuf » 15 Jan 2004 21:23

En ce qui concerne le post de Muzo concernant la redirection des mails avec @ inexistante vers /dev/null, qq'un a-t'il testé (notamment avec une SME 5.6 ou 6) parce que la discussion sur contribs.org se finit comme ça : <BR> <BR>I just tried these commands to stop double bounces on a 5.5 server (also running RAV anti-virus) and now ALL email sent to the domain is being dropped - no bounce, no reply, no delivery. Internal email and outbound email is working fine. <BR> <BR>ce qui n'est pas le but recherché ....
Avatar de l’utilisateur
johndeuf
Premier-Maître
Premier-Maître
 
Messages: 68
Inscrit le: 15 Août 2002 00:00

Suivant

Retour vers E-Smith / SME Server

Qui est en ligne ?

Utilisateur(s) parcourant actuellement ce forum : Aucun utilisateur inscrit et 1 invité